Each PIN Code has six digits. There are nine PIN zones in India, including eight regional zones and one functional zone (for the Indian Army). The first digit of the PIN code indicates the region.

The 9 PIN zones cover the Indian states and union territories as follows:

  • 1 - Delhi, Haryana, Punjab, Himachal Pradesh, Jammu and Kashmir, Chandigarh
  • 2 - Uttar Pradesh, Uttarakhand
  • 3 - Rajasthan, Gujarat, Daman and Diu, Dadra and Nagar Haveli
  • 4 - Maharashtra, Goa, Madhya Pradesh, Chhattisgarh
  • 5 - Telangana, Andhra Pradesh, Karnataka
  • 6 - Tamil Nadu, Kerala, Puducherry, Lakshadweep
  • 7 - West Bengal, Odisha, Arunachal Pradesh, Nagaland, Manipur, Mizoram, Tripura, Meghalaya, Andaman and Nicobar Islands, Assam, Sikkim
  • 8 - Bihar, Jharkhand
  • 9 - Army Post office (APO) and Field post office (FPO)

> Second & Third digits indicate the sub-zone and sorting district.

> Fourth digit indicates the route on which the sorting office is located.

> Fifth & Sixth digits indicate the number assigned to the delivery Post Office.

The Indian Post Office, also known as India Post, is the national postal service of India. It is operated by the Department of Posts, under the Ministry of Communications of the Government of India. India Post is responsible for providing postal services across the country, including delivering mail, parcels, and other postal products.

Post office services / Services Provided by Indian Post Office:

India Post offers various services, such as:

  • Mail Services: This includes regular mail delivery, speed post, registered post, and express parcel services.
  • Financial Services: India Post also provides financial services like savings accounts, money orders, postal life insurance, and retail services like bill payments and money transfer.
  • Retail Services: Post offices in India also act as centers for retail services, including sale of stamps, stationery, and various government forms.
  • Logistics and Courier Services: In addition to regular postal services, India Post also offers logistics and courier services through its subsidiary, India Post Logistics and Speed Post.

India Post has a wide network of post offices across the country, making it one of the largest postal networks in the world.
